Abstract

The advances in 5G, 6G, artificial intelligence (AI), edge computing, are expected to accelerate the future Internet of Things (FIoT) by providing intelligent, secure, and automatic connectivity for IoT services. However, there are still a number of challenges in FIoT needs to be addressed. This editorial introduces four key techniques solutions in 5G/6G communications, network model, network managements, and IoT applications in education.
